This gene encodes one of two cannabinoid receptors. The cannabinoids, principally delta9tetrahydrocannabinol and synthetic analogs, are psychoactive ingredients of marijuana. The cannabinoid receptors are members of the guaninenucleotidebinding protein (Gprotein) coupled receptor family, which inhibit adenylate cyclase activity in a dosedependent, stereoselective and pertussis toxinsensitive manner. The two receptors have been found to be involved in the cannabinoidinduced CNS effects (including alterations in mood and cognition) experienced by users of marijuana. Multiple transcript variants encoding two different protein isoforms have been described for this gene. - Proteine/Peptide
